A rare pattern! This is an early quilt in a pattern affectionately referred to as “Little Boy's Britches” due to the nature of the block's design resembling a “windmill” of pant leg-like shapes. This quilt is hand pieced and hand quilted. This is in good condition for its age, with minimal thinning of fabrics (really only the bright red as shown) but it does have some overall toning (toasting) and some other scattered marks as shown.
It is a thin, summer weight quilt with a playful border and great fabrics.
Thin, summer weight
Measures 81 x 91”
